Midpoint Formula
The Midpoint Formula finds the point that lies exactly halfway between two endpoints and in the coordinate plane. The midpoint is:M = \left(\frac{x_1 + x_2}{2},\; \frac{y_1 + y_2}{2} ight)Each coordinate of the midpoint is the average (arithmetic mean) of the corresponding coordinates of the two endpoints. The -coordinate of the midpoint is the average of the two -values, and the -coordinate is the average of the two -values.
